Is it possible to set R up to run a particular script at specific
times of the day? trivial example: If the time is now 8:59:55am and I
wish to run a function at 9am, I do the following:


my.function <- function(x) {
    p1 <- proc.time()
    Sys.sleep(x)
    print('Hello R-Help!')
    proc.time() - p1
}
my.function (5)

[1] "Hello R-Help!"
   user  system elapsed
      0       0       5


What I would rather do is just put in the time at which I wish R to
execute at.
